Hardwood Cafe is a restaurant, located at 646 Pittsburgh Rd, Butler, PA 16002, USA. They can be contacted via phone at +1 724-586-5353, visit their website www.hardwoodcafebutler.com for more detailed information.

    It was our 1st time there this afternoon for lunch & it wasn't bad. We ordered calamari & wings & they were pretty delicious. Then burgers & a french dip sandwich & they were good. The server was really nice & helpful. The only drawback was the water tasted as if it had salt in it which was very odd. We sat in the dining room area since we had kids but we went to the back to check out the bar area which we would definitely come back to check out. Overall, if you're headed up route 8 north you should check the place out.

    Overall the place is alright. Prices are a little high but the food is good. However, the drinks were absolutely awful. I don't know if it was just a one day thing or what, but every drink(soda/tea/ water)we got tasted like salt water. Our table couldn't even get past a few sips of their drinks and we got multiple kinds to see if it was just one drink. They all tasted like a cup of tears and smelled awful. So, food is good but order something out of a bottle and without ice cause it well ruin your meal otherwise.
